Orange Leaf Frozen Yogurt

0.0
(0 Reviews)
100 Great Teays Blvd, 25560 Scott Depot

Info

Discover America's Best Frozen Yogurt from Orange Leaf Frozen Yogurt. Always new featured flavors and toppings. Locations throughout the country.

Map

100 Great Teays Blvd, 25560 Scott Depot

Reviews

Unverified Reviews
0.0
(0 Reviews)